PopCap and EA today announced the next entry in the Plants vs Zombies franchise, Battle for Neighborville.
Plants vs Zombies: Garden Warfare was a daring experiement that paid off. Who knew combining shooter mechanics with the lovable Plants vs Zombies formula would work so well. So well, in fact, that the game got a sequel in 2015, and a second one coming later this year. Plants vs Zombies: Battle for Neighborville expands on the mechanics players love, and offers a new way to jump into the action right away.
In Battle for Neighborville, players work to unravel threats in the Neighborville area, including the Town Center, Mount Steep, and Weirding Woods. The game includes twenty customizable classes, including fan-favorites like Peashooter and Chomper and newcomers Night Cap and Electric Slide. Players can take the battle online or enjoy split-screen co-op.
Plants vs Zombies: Battle for Neighborville is out October 18 on PS4, Xbox One, and PC. However, for those wanting to jump in sooner, there’s the Founder’s Edition. This $29.99 edition allows players to try out the game starting today. Each week for the next six weeks, PopCap will introduce new multiplayer modes, free-roam regions, and other content to the game. Founders also get special rewards and can carry all their progression into the full game. The Founder’s Edition is only available through September 30.
